2015高考英语阅读理解一轮限时训练题(2)【广东深圳市第二次调研考试】were so well educated but were useless students who have lost the ability to do anything practical. the only thing weve mastered is consumption.large numbers of students have entered higher education in the past 10 years, but despite being the most educated generation in history, it seems that weve grown increasingly ignorant when it comes to basic life skills. looking back on my first couple of weeks of living in student halls, i consider myself lucky to still be alive. unfamiliar to freshers, there are many hidden dangers in the dirty corners of students accommodation.i have survived a couple of serious boiling egg incidents and lots of cases of food poisoning, probably from dirty kitchen counters. although some of my clothes have fallen victim to ironing experimentation, i think i have now finally acquired all the domestic (居家的) skills i missed out in my modem education.in 2006 and 2010, the charming educationist sir ken robinson gave two very amusing talks in which he discussed the importance of creativity in education. robinsons main viewpoint is that our current education system dislocates people from their natural talents. i would like to go a step further and propose that besides our talents, the system takes away what used to be passed from generation to generation a working knowledge of basic life skills.todays graduates may have earned themselves honor in history, law or economies, but when it comes to simple things like putting up a shelf to hold all their academic books, or fixing a hole in their on trend clothes, they have to call for help from a professional handyman or tailor.since the invention of the internet, it has never been easier for people to access information, but our highly specialized education has made us more one sided than ever.i suggest that we start with the immediate reintroduction of some of the most vital aspects of “domestic science” education, before the current lack leads to serious accidents in student halls.36people call us useless students for the reason that .awhat weve learned is beyond consumptionbwe are educated generationcweve entered higher educationdour attention to their belongings. d. to complain about the fall of morality.【2013界广东省韶关市】-b normally when i pop in to see my parents, my mum bursts out of the house with a big smile. not today. your brother, she says, hes showered twice this afternoon. does he know how much it costs to run this house? are we limiting water now? i didnt think the recession(萧条) had got that bad. my poor brother is a boomerang kid. like 60 percent of guys immediately after university, hes back at home. graduating 15,000 in debt and faced with unpaid internships(实习期) or low wages thanks to the flooding of the market with graduates, a lot of twentysomethings simply dont have the necessary income or parental support to live independently. three years after getting their degree, most graduates are still not earning above the average salary. they have a near 50 percent tax burden, thanks to student loan repayments and council tax on top of income tax and national insurance. unless you have parents who can afford to finance what is effectively a second home for them, returning to the parental nest is often the only affordable option. the boomerang effect is becoming even more pronounced thanks to the recession. one in four of those losing their job during the downturn is under 25. only 13 percent of final-year students have jobs. home is the only place many are going: 111,000 16-29 year olds moved back home in 2008, five times the average of previous years. boomeranging is bad news. it poses serious problems for parents finances. theyve already supported their children through university, topping up loans with handouts, averaging 12,300 in total, to keep twentysomethings afloat. now their retirement savings are being eaten away by continuously dependent children. its bad for the returning kids too. ambitious young people will be left frustrated, seeing their university peers from more wealthy backgrounds excel only because parents money was there to support them through the initial period of poverty wages. those living in rural areas are further disadvantaged by lack of access to cities where most new jobs are located. half of all young people now feel they will not achieve their goals. research by the princes trust reveals that one-quarter of all 16-25 year olds are regularly down or depressed. and depression does not help self-motivation, the very trait needed to seek out job opportunities. 31. in paragraph 1, the mothers criticizing her son for showering too often shows _. a. the price of water has increased b. she thinks her son is selfish c. her son is
